A kind of cabinet framework shaped steel
Technical field
The present invention relates to cabinet framework field, more particularly to a kind of cabinet framework shaped steel.
Background technology
The section bar being presently used in cabinet framework mainly has two kinds of structure types, and the first is rolled over using thicker steel plate The section form of curved or roll-in generation opening, another kind is the section form that closing is rolled into using relatively thin steel plate.Due to rear The high-strength light of person, is widely used in the main structure of rack.All these frameworks being made up of section bar can be preferably Meet to power distribution cabinet requirement.But thin-wall open section steel and section type design irrational shaped steel of remaining silent, in follow-up life In product and assembling process, easily distortion causes the assembling of annex and to put into manpower when spelling cabinet, and material resources carry out integer, correction, shadow Production and delivery date are rung.
The content of the invention
The applicant is directed to above-mentioned existing issue, has carried out Improvement, there is provided a kind of cabinet framework shaped steel, and it can be carried The anti-twisting property of shaped steel high, increases intensity and rigidity, so as to improve the interior quality of finished product rack.

Specific embodiment
Specific embodiment of the invention is illustrated below.
As shown in Figure 1 and Figure 2, a kind of cabinet framework includes the first outer installing plate 1 with shaped steel, the two of the first outer installing plate 1 The one end respectively with the second outer installing plate 2 is held to be connected, the other end order of each piece of the second outer installing plate 2 passes through the first external seal plate 3rd, circular arc sealing plate 4 is connected with one end of the second external seal plate 5, each piece of other end of the second external seal plate 5 and main installing plate 6 One end connects, and the other end of each main installing plate 6 is connected with one end of accessory mounting plate 7, and the other end of each accessory mounting plate 7 passes through Bent plate 9 is linked in sequence in second in bent plate the 10, the 3rd bent plate 12 in bent plate 11 and the 4th in first;The phase centered on line of symmetry 8 Bent plate 9 is abutted each other in two piece first of neighbour's arrangement, as shown in figure 1, the outside of bent plate 9 also sets up section envelope in two piece first Close welding bead.In two piece second be adjacently positioned centered on line of symmetry 8 bent plate 10 along the first outer installing plate 1 inner side extend and with Closed between the inner side of the first outer installing plate 1 and form the 3rd section die cavity subregion C, centered on line of symmetry 8 positioned opposite two Inner side of the outside of bent plate 11 with the first outer installing plate 1 abuts in block the 3rd, positioned opposite each piece centered on line of symmetry 8 Bent plate 12 welds to form solder joint in resistance with the inner side of the second outer installing plate 2 in 4th, each 4th of the both sides of line of symmetry 8 the Bent plate 9, accessory mounting plate 7, main installing plate 6, second are outer close in bent plate 10, first in bent plate 11, second in interior bent plate the 12, the 3rd Shrouding 5, circular arc sealing plate 4, the first external seal plate 3 and the second outer installing plate 2 enclose the lower portion to be formed and close off to be formed First section die cavity subregion A and the second section die cavity subregion B.
As shown in figure 1, be arranged vertically each other in two pieces of main installing plates 6 positioned opposite centered on line of symmetry 8, with symmetrical It is in two pieces of accessory mounting plates 7 positioned opposite co-planar arrangement each other centered on line 8;On the outer surface of each main installing plate 6 at least The circular hole 602 of first hole 601 and first of the axially spaced distribution of a line is set, in the outer surface of each accessory mounting plate 7 up to The table of the axially spaced distribution circular hole 702 of second hole 701 and second of a line, each main installing plate 6 and accessory mounting plate 7 is set less Face collectively constitutes the mounting surface function division E on the inside of rack.As shown in Fig. 2 each first hole 601 on each main installing plate 6, First circular hole 602 with each accessory mounting plate 7 on each second hole 701, the second circular hole 702 arranges in dislocation.
First outer installing plate 1 is perpendicular with line of symmetry 8;One piece of second outer installing plate 2 and main installing plate 6 relative each other it Between it is parallel each other, each accessory mounting plate 7 is parallel each other with the first outer installing plate 1, the accessory mounting plate 7 for connecting each other and main peace The junction for filling plate 6 forms angle α, and the angular range value of angle α is 135 ± 1 °.In the first section die cavity subregion A and second section The first adjacent each other external seal plate 3 and the second external seal plate 5 co-planar arrangement each other in face die cavity subregion B;First outer installing plate 1 And the outer surface of each second outer installing plate 2 collectively constitutes the outer suspension member function division D on the outside of rack.
As shown in figure 3, in the assembling process outside hanging door plate hinge 17 and the first outer installing plate 1 in the present invention and two piece second Outer installing plate 2 outer surface laminating, by fastener 18 by door plate hinge 17, threaded portion in fastener 18 affixed with the present invention Part is accommodated in the 3rd section die cavity subregion C, and door-plate 13 is engaged by door-plate welding hinge sleeve 19 with door plate hinge 17, makes door-plate 13 open along door-plate opening direction F, are illustrated in figure 3 closed mode.In the door-plate sealing strip 14 and the present invention of the inner side of door-plate 13 In one piece of arc surface elastic fit of circular arc sealing plate 4, pendant plate 16 by pendant plate sealing strip 15 with the present invention in another piece The arc surface elastic fit of circular arc sealing plate 4.Fig. 3 is only a node of rack, and peripheral board sealing strip is equal on whole framework With the arc surface elastic fit of circular arc sealing plate 4 in the present invention, so as to form an IP grade up to electric installation requirement Closing space.
